Arlington Partnership for Affordable Housing (APAH) provides affordable housing and resident services to about 1360 household living in 14 properties located throughout Arlington County. APAH is conducting a resident customer satisfaction survey regarding the provision of maintenance, leasing, and resident services at its properties.
